Jesus descends to Earth on Christmas

We celebrate, on December 25, the birth of Jesus, the purest and perfect Spirit who lived in this world. His message begins in the manger, a symbol of humbleness, and ends on the cross, forgiving His tormentors. Jesus' whole existence was dedicated to doing well and giving Himself fully to all. He lived only to serve and help, without demanding gratitude or reward. All actions in Jesus' life were to help the needy and losers on Earth.

Mary's mission - According to Spiritism, Jesus is "the Path, the Truth and the Life," leading humankind to God. He is also the model of moral perfection, and Jesus' teachings, recorded in the Gospel, ensure to all who follow them the conquest of spiritual evolution. However, Jesus, even in the spiritual condition of our planet Governor, needed a mother's heart to receive him as a son. It was precisely to Mary of Nazareth that God entrusted this mission, due to the qualities of High Spirit, such as humbleness and the pure love of neighbor. 

Mary and Joseph's difficulties - Because of the advanced state of pregnancy of Mary, Joseph searched for Abias' inn in Bethlehem, and he immediately denied hostel for both, still looked wickedly at Mary, and directed irreverent jokes to Joseph. The couple also asked for accommodation to Joroao, a moneylender who rented rooms, and he promptly refused to accept them. However, when he noticed Mary's beauty, he called Joseph aside and asked if she was the daughter of slaves and if he could buy her. Then, the couple looked for Jacob's boarding house. However, when he looked at Mary, he openly asked how an old man like Joseph could have the courage to walk in the streets with a young woman of that rare beauty. 

The intervention of Gabriel - Notwithstanding all these unfortunate events, the truth is that Joseph and Mary were spiritually accompanied by a legion of Spirits, wise and magnanimous, in front of which stood Gabriel, the same who announced to Mary the birth of her son - Jesus. Faced with this difficult situation, the selfless Gabriel, knelt on the cobbled streets of Bethlehem, prayed fervently and asked for the protection of God, receiving guidance from various Celestial Emissaries of the highest areas of spirituality, so that Maria could get hostel and have her child in a safe place. That is when these Emissaries decided that the only safe place for the birth of Jesus was in the stable, and therefore, inspired Joseph and Mary towards the sheep and oxen shelter. 

Animals on the Christmas table - Such facts, narrated by the spiritual guide Achim Well Ebenezer and registered by the Spirit Humberto de Campos, are published in the Christmas Mediunic Anthology, psycho graphed by the medium Chico Xavier. At the end of his good-humored comment, Chico remembered that if it were not for the beasts of the stable hosting them, perhaps the good news brought by Jesus would have been delayed and Chico Xavier leaves the following question to think about, "Is it not the reason why animals in this world are not killed to celebrate Christmas?" Think about this carefully, and, on the 25th, honor Jesus with no baked animals on the Christmas table. 

The spiritual greatness of Joseph - "Joseph of Galilee was such a deeply spiritual man, that his sublime figure escapes the limited analysis of those who cannot do without the human material to arrive to a definition." This concept belongs to the spiritual guide Emmanuel in a psycho graphed message by Chico Xavier. It was precisely due to his spiritual greatness that the Divine Forces that presided over Jesus' coming to Earth trusted Joseph for this mission.

It is important to emphasize that Joseph was entrusted with the lives of Mary and Jesus, from the stable in Bethlehem, where Mary gave birth to her child safely, and then when they fled to Egypt, to save little Jesus' from the death ordered by Herod until their return to Nazareth. This man, although twice honored by the request of an angel, never once in his life boasted of this godsend.

The first request to Joseph of Galilee was at the time of Mary's pregnancy. Before living together, he decided to stay away from Mary secretly, hoping to avoid her being defamed. When he thought about this, that is when an angel of the Lord appeared to him in a dream, telling him: "Joseph, son of David, fear not to take Mary, because what is conceived in her is of the Holy Spirit. She will bear a son, and you will name him Jesus." In the second dream, Joseph was warned by a Celestial Emissary to flee with his family to Egypt. If we do not have much information about Joseph, it is because he lived in this world in a divine silence of God, being an example of a humble, hardworking man, who loved his family.
